Robert Excell Heritage Award
The meeting will start at 7.30 pm and will include the announcement of the winner of this year’s Robert Excell Heritage Award.
The Heritage Award is a £500 prize given annually and presented at an MKHA Members Meeting each year. The award is to be used to undertake further heritage work. This is an opportunity to highlight the best work completed by a heritage organisation, society, or individual over the past year.
